Seventy Years Ago Today: The Sinking of the U.S.S. Reuben James – October 31, 1941

The first American Naval ship lost in World War II was not sunk in the attack on Pearl Harbor on December 7th, 1941.  Over a month before, on October 31, 1941, the destroyer USS Reuben James, escorting a convoy bound for Britain, was sunk … Continue reading
